Lots of space, little charm

From: -Anonymous-
Date posted: 1/26/2009
Years at this apartment: 2003 - 2006
 
A great layout with a lot of space is the main advantage of the three BR dining room apartment that my family lived in at the Montana. It served as a 3 BR office, with a dining area within a spacious living room area. Views are great. Noise from the street was annoying even above the 15th floor. Wind would whistle through the windows. Heat from hot air blowers was dry, uncomfortable, and uneven. The swimming pool was a nice amenity for those few times we used it; as was the gym, which should have been cleaned and maintained better and more often. The house staff was nice enough but lazy and stupid, led by a superintendent from hell. The building's owner, Lloyd Goldman, of the family that owns a piece of the World Trade Center, is rapacious in its greed. Walls are thin. Parking is adequate. Don't expect finishes or charm or nice appliances. It's major strength: a lot of space and a nice layout separating the living room area from the bedrooms. 2.5 baths.
